WARLORDS IV STORY

Epilogue: The Calm Before
Where the harsh range of mountains known as the Wall gives way
to more gentle foothills, one can stand and see the whole of the
Agarian plains. In the summer, though the air is hot, the mountain
breeze is cool, and it blows golden waves across the many fields.
All the many sites of battles are hidden beneath those waves,
all the weapons and bodies gone, marked by weathered monuments
in whose shade the field-hands rest.
There is a peace upon those lands, so fragile and dreamlike that
one pounding hoof, one clanging sword, could shatter it. But peace
it is, full of the tiny hopes and daily joy of thousands of men
and women, living their lives as best they can.
One such man and one such woman are walking down those hills,
bound for Marthos with the dire portents of coming war. But for
now, the rest remain happy and ignorant. The man and the woman
say nothing to those they pass, save greetings and remarks on
the weather and crops. Peace is too good a thing, and should last
as long as it may. But the two cannot forget what comes, and in
their hearts, they know that peasant scythe and pitchfork will
soon be turned to different work.
Still, the sun shines and the cool breeze blows, and a for a moment,
the two share in the peace, and know happiness.
